One study found that a pumpkin seed extract used for three months in 53 men ages 50 to 80 years old increased urinary flow volume (urine stream) by 40 percent and decreased nighttime urinary frequency 30 percent, compared with those on placebo.
Does pumpkin seeds help frequent urination?
Virgin pumpkin seed oil also showed anti-inflammatory abilities. Pumpkin seed oil may also help overactive bladder. Results of a small 2014 study showed pumpkin seed oil significantly reduced overactive bladder symptoms, such as urinary frequency, urgency, and urgency incontinence.

What is the side effect of pumpkin seeds?
It is possibly safe to take pumpkin seed or pumpkin seed oil in medicinal amounts. Side effects from pumpkin products are rare, but might include stomach discomfort, diarrhea, and nausea.

Are pumpkin seeds bad for your kidneys?
For those with kidney disease, it’s important to note that pumpkin seeds are high in potassium and phosphorus and pumpkin puree is high in potassium. If you or your child need to limit these ingredients in your diet, check with your doctor or renal dietitian to see if pumpkin seeds and pumpkin purees are okay.

What is the healthiest way to eat pumpkin seeds?
Pumpkin seeds can be eaten raw but taste especially delicious roasted. To roast them, toss them in olive oil or melted butter, plus salt, pepper, and any other seasonings you desire. Spread them on a baking sheet and cook them in the oven at 300°F (150°C) for 30–40 minutes, or until brown and crunchy.
Which is healthier pumpkin seeds or sunflower seeds?
Summary. Sunflower seeds are higher in calories, protein, and fats. On the other hand, pumpkin seeds are significantly higher in carbs, including dietary fiber. Sunflower seeds are richer in both vitamins and minerals, especially B complex vitamins, vitamin C, phosphorus, copper, manganese, and iron.
Can you overdose on pumpkin seeds?
When eating a single 28g serving of pumpkin seeds, whatever the variety, the fiber content is rarely sufficient to cause any side effects, but if you were to double, triple, or quadruple the serving size by overeating, then this large amount of insoluble fiber can lead to gas, bloating, and in some cases diarrhea.
